Transaction 44a2f4a949a2a210955b66758160c15183f3e74172389d5e33e5bd42e6a95d89
1 Input
1 Output
-
44a2f4a949a2a210955b66758160c15183f3e74172389d5e33e5bd42e6a95d89:0
- value
- 524581
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ef3aa1f0f531c624be9b16a6b38d04a13682df4 OP_EQUAL
- address
- 38tUXceCXfynVpcjN6nR1G7V1GLarts6Uz